Features of Shelter 69:
⚡ Shelter Customization – Design and upgrade a sprawling stronghold, balancing defenses, workshops, and living quarters to sustain your community.
❤️ Deep Character Bonds—Forge relationships with complex female leaders through dialogue choices, loyalty missions, and dynamic story arcs.
✨ Tactical Combat – Master grid-based battles with destructible terrain, class synergies, and enemy weak points.
⚡ Wasteland Exploration – Send squads on scavenging runs, facing randomized events, puzzles, and mini-games that test your leadership.
💫 Moral Choices—Decisions ripple across factions, altering alliances, story outcomes, and available resources.
🌟 Visual Flair—Customize character outfits, shelter aesthetics, and battle effects in a gritty, neon-tinged art style.

Disadvantages of Shelter 69:
- Pacing Hiccups – Early-game resource grind may deter casual players.
- Mature Themes – Dark plotlines and partial nudity limit younger audiences.
- UI Overload – Menus occasionally feel cluttered on smaller screens.

Standing Out
Fallout Shelter – Prioritizes casual base-building but lacks Shelter 69’s narrative ambition.
XCOM 2—Offers tighter combat but minimal storytelling between missions.
Frostpunk—Shares moral dilemmas but lacks character-driven interactions.
